It’s simple for residents to gain seamless entry to your property with LPR. The technology uses your cameras to scan any license plate and check it against an “admit” list. Not on the list? No admission. It’s secure and smooth, because residents no longer need to get a parking sticker for their windshield or a badge to swipe. Instead, their license plate is scanned and the gates go up automatically. This reduces entry time by as much as 27 seconds, which is critical during busy parts of the day.
You can easily add vehicles by license plate to your roster of approved visitors. This applies whether a vehicle belongs to a new tenant or a registered guest. Similarly, cars can be removed from the list as tenants move out or a guest permit expires.
LPR monitors every single vehicle that enters your premises — not just the ones with official clickers. Tailgaters can no longer sneak in unannounced behind authorized cars: Each license plate that passes through the camera’s field of vision is read and recorded. Management and security personnel have access to an accurate record of every vehicle on site. This kind of enhanced security provides peace of mind both for you and your residents.
Should an incident occur, investigations can be completed quickly and accurately thanks to LPR. Each vehicle entry is timestamped and can be located precisely in the video files. Without this technology, you’re left sifting through all of your videos manually.
LPR systems allow you to tag plates as hotlisted, and to receive an alert if one of these vehicles approaches the camera. You can stop a repeat tailgating offender, or permit entry for a visiting vehicle like a school bus or delivery vehicle.
Eliminate the need for on-site parking staff. Using LPR and a cloud-based video surveillance solution, your data is accessible remotely from any approved device. Established AI analytics can alert those you designate to any vehicular or human movement, sparing you staffing costs while streamlining your operations.
